Output 75f404bfcc3ebc180f37f404a9a72cb03efd07aaa0074cdf0fd600569e17115e:4

value
50000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e58d589fb4df9745944fb292aec4b2362f499d52 OP_EQUAL
address
3NcmzNtPA5cJfqKrLmZVXPvqnHj3oygJ4T
transaction
75f404bfcc3ebc180f37f404a9a72cb03efd07aaa0074cdf0fd600569e17115e
spent
true